Wanted by Interpol Tirana for murder, the Albanian is arrested in Greece
Greek police have arrested an Albanian wanted for murder by Interpol Tirana.
The Albanian has been transferred to the Heraklion Police Station for further procedures.
The Albanian was sentenced to 20 years in prison for "attempted murder", for a case that happened last summer where he shot a person, leaving him seriously injured.
He lived in Greece in Agios Nikolaos and had filled out the documents for a residence permit for work reasons. It is learned that he was identified by the license.
